Ritchie Bros. Highlights Record Demand, Steady Excavator Pricing in Recent Report



According to the latest market trends summary report from Ritchie Bros., the company has experienced record demand in 2020, including for excavators, which has been one of the most popular equipment categories.

“In a year of volatility, excavator pricing has remained relatively stable,” Doug Olive, senior vice president of pricing for Ritchie Bros., said. “The excavator’s cross-industry applications help mitigate massive price fluctuations. We also believe that the uptick in housing starts throughout the United States has had a positive impact on excavator pricing in 2020.”

As Olive indicated, pricing for excavators has held steady in 2020, with median prices of $50,000 in Q1/20 and $47,000 in Q3/20. In the last three years (Jan. 2017 – Sep. 2020), Ritchie Bros. has sold more than 15,000 excavators in the United States for more than $850 million. The top selling brands by volume are Caterpillar, Komatsu and John Deere, with the top models sold all from Caterpillar, including the 336EL, 320EL and 320CL. On average, approximately 27% of all excavators sold in the United States during this time frame were sold to local state buyers, while 57% were sold to out of state U.S. buyers and 16% were sold to international buyers.
